Genesis 13

And Abram went up out of Egypt, he, and his wife, and all that he had, and Lot with him, into the south.
Abram kite peyi Lejip, li moute nan nò, li tounen nan rejyon Negèv la, ansanm ak madanm li avèk tout sa li genyen. Lòt, neve l' la, te avèk li tou.
And Abram was very rich in cattle, in silver, and in gold.
Abram te rich anpil, li te gen anpil mouton, anpil kabrit ak anpil bèf, li te gen anpil lajan ak anpil lò.
And he went on his journeys from the south even to Beth–el, unto the place where his tent had been at the beginning, between Beth–el and Hai;
Li vwayaje toujou jouk li kite Negèv la dèyè. Bout pou bout li rive bò Betèl, kote li te moute tant li anvan an, ant lavil Betèl ak lavil Ayi.
Unto the place of the altar, which he had made there at the first: and there Abram called on the name of the LORD.
Li tounen kote li te moute yon lotèl premye fwa a. Li fè sèvis pou Bondye ankò.
And Lot also, which went with Abram, had flocks, and herds, and tents.
Lòt menm, neve ki t'ap vwayaje ansanm avèk Abram lan, te gen mouton ak bèf pa l' tou. Li te gen moun tout avèk li.
And the land was not able to bear them, that they might dwell together: for their substance was great, so that they could not dwell together.
Peyi a te vin twò piti pou yo de a rete ansanm, paske yo te gen twòp zannimo pou bay manje.
And there was a strife between the herdmen of Abram's cattle and the herdmen of Lot's cattle: and the Canaanite and the Perizzite dwelled then in the land.
Se konsa, te vin gen yon kabouyay ant gadò mouton Abram yo ak gadò mouton Lòt yo. Lè sa a, se moun Kanaran yo ak moun Ferezi yo ki te rete nan peyi a.
And Abram said unto Lot, Let there be no strife, I pray thee, between me and thee, and between my herdmen and thy herdmen; for we be brethren.
Abram di Lòt konsa. Monchè, se fanmi nou ye. Pa gen rezon pou nou gen kont yonn ak lòt, ni pou gadò ou yo gen kont ak gadò pa m' yo.
Is not the whole land before thee? separate thyself, I pray thee, from me: if thou wilt take the left hand, then I will go to the right; or if thou depart to the right hand, then I will go to the left.
Men tout peyi a devan nou! Ann separe. Si ou fè bò dwat, m'ap fè bò gòch. Si ou fè bò gòch, m'ap fè bò dwat.
And Lot lifted up his eyes, and beheld all the plain of Jordan, that it was well watered every where, before the LORD destroyed Sodom and Gomorrah, even as the garden of the LORD, like the land of Egypt, as thou comest unto Zoar.
Lòt voye je l' toupatou, li gade plenn Jouden an byen gade. tout plenn lan, rive jouk Zoa, te wouze nèt ale. Jaden yo te tankou jaden Seyè a, tankou nan peyi Lejip. (Lè sa a, Seyè a pa t' ankò disparèt lavil Sodòm ak Gomò.)
Then Lot chose him all the plain of Jordan; and Lot journeyed east: and they separated themselves the one from the other.
Lòt chwazi plenn Jouden an pou li. Li pati nan direksyon solèy leve. Se konsa de mesye yo te separe.
Abram dwelled in the land of Canaan, and Lot dwelled in the cities of the plain, and pitched his tent toward Sodom.
Abram rete nan peyi Kanaran. Lòt menm al moute kay li nan mitan lavil yo ki te nan plenn lan. Li moute kay li bò lavil Sodòm.
But the men of Sodom were wicked and sinners before the LORD exceedingly.
Moun Sodòm yo te move moun anpil. Yo t'ap fè anpil peche kont Seyè a.
And the LORD said unto Abram, after that Lot was separated from him, Lift up now thine eyes, and look from the place where thou art northward, and southward, and eastward, and westward:
Lè Lòt fin ale, Seyè a di Abram konsa. Kanpe kote ou ye a, voye je ou toupatou, nan tout direksyon: nò, sid, lès, lwès,
For all the land which thou seest, to thee will I give it, and to thy seed for ever.
paske mwen pral ba ou tout tè ou wè a pou ou ak pou pitit pitit ou yo pou tout tan.
And I will make thy seed as the dust of the earth: so that if a man can number the dust of the earth, then shall thy seed also be numbered.
Mapral ba ou anpil pitit pitit. Si yon moun ka konte tout grenn pousyè ki sou latè, la rive konte pitit pitit ou yo tou.
Arise, walk through the land in the length of it and in the breadth of it; for I will give it unto thee.
Bon. Koulye a, ou mèt pwonmennen mache nan tout peyi a, paske se ou menm mwen pral bay li.
Then Abram removed his tent, and came and dwelt in the plain of Mamre, which is in Hebron, and built there an altar unto the LORD.
Se konsa, Abram ranmase tout zafè l', li vin rete bò pye bwadchenn Manmre yo, toupre Ebwon. Se la li bati yon lotèl pou Seyè a.
